Introduction to BAS Degree

A Bachelor of Applied Science (BAS) degree is an undergraduate degree that focuses on the practical application of scientific knowledge and skills. It is designed to provide students with a strong foundation in science, technology, engineering, and mathematics (STEM) fields, as well as the ability to apply this knowledge in real-world settings. The BAS degree is often considered a hybrid of traditional bachelor’s degrees, combining elements of both science and applied arts.

Key Characteristics of BAS Degree

To better understand the BAS degree, let’s take a look at some of its key characteristics:

  • Practical Focus: BAS programs emphasize hands-on learning and practical experience, preparing students for immediate entry into the workforce.
  • Interdisciplinary Approach: BAS degrees often combine multiple fields of study, such as science, technology, and business, to provide a comprehensive education.
  • Applied Science: The BAS degree focuses on the application of scientific principles to solve real-world problems, rather than solely on theoretical knowledge.
  • Flexibility: BAS programs can be designed to accommodate students with varying levels of prior education and experience, making them an attractive option for those looking to upskill or reskill.

Career Opportunities with a BAS Degree

So, what kind of career opportunities can a BAS degree lead to? The answer is quite diverse, as the skills and knowledge gained through a BAS program can be applied to various industries and roles. Here are some examples:

  1. Research and Development: BAS graduates can work in research and development roles, applying scientific principles to develop new products, processes, and technologies.
  2. Science and Technology: Careers in science and technology, such as data analysis, laboratory testing, and quality control, are well-suited for BAS graduates.
  3. Engineering and Manufacturing: BAS graduates can work in engineering and manufacturing roles, applying scientific principles to design, develop, and improve products and processes.
  4. Environmental Science and Conservation: With a focus on applied science, BAS graduates can work in environmental science and conservation roles, addressing issues such as sustainability, conservation, and environmental management.
  5. Healthcare and Biotechnology: BAS graduates can work in healthcare and biotechnology roles, applying scientific principles to develop new treatments, products, and technologies.
  6. Business and Management: The interdisciplinary approach of BAS programs can also prepare graduates for careers in business and management, particularly in industries that rely heavily on science and technology.

It's worth noting that the specific career opportunities available to BAS graduates will depend on the individual's area of specialization and the skills they've developed during their program. However, the practical focus and interdisciplinary approach of BAS degrees can provide a strong foundation for a wide range of careers.

FAQ Section

What is the difference between a BAS and a BS degree?

+

A BAS degree focuses on the practical application of scientific knowledge, while a BS degree focuses on theoretical science. BAS programs are designed to provide students with hands-on experience and prepare them for immediate entry into the workforce.

Can I pursue a graduate degree with a BAS?

+

Yes, many institutions accept BAS degrees as a foundation for graduate studies. However, it's essential to check the specific requirements of the graduate program you're interested in, as some may require additional coursework or prerequisites.

What kind of salary can I expect with a BAS degree?

+

Salaries for BAS graduates can vary widely depending on the industry, location, and specific job role. However, according to the Bureau of Labor Statistics, the median annual salary for science and engineering occupations is around $80,000.
